// Client setup for SwiftStencil, our template rendering service.
// Heads up for the release manager: this build switches to the
// precompiled template cache, which cut p95 render time roughly in
// half on staging. The client now talks to the internal CacheForge
// service to warm templates at deploy time, so it needs a service
// key at startup — no key, no warm cache, slow first requests.
// The CacheForge key for this environment follows.

API key for fajop-fafof: zpat4_nfcH

As a plugin author, confirm your integration handles the new structured payload: status, environment, and rollout percentage are now separate fields rather than a single message string. Bots parsing the old free-text format will silently show stale statuses, so update matchers and test against the sandbox channel on Corvane staging. Announcements for canceled rollouts now fire a distinct event — subscribe to it explicitly. Record the build you validated against using the token that appears below.

session token of taguf-fafop = htk14_d9cbf74e1cdbce

Ticket: Slimmed image breaks runtime on Pellarc build agents.

Repro steps:
1. Build the hollowed image with the strip-layers profile enabled.
2. Push to the staging registry and deploy to the canary pool.
3. Container exits with a missing shared-library error within ten seconds.

Expected: parity with the full image. Actual: crash loop. Suspect the trim step removes the resolver libs. To pull the failing image from the staging registry, authenticate with the token below.

session JWT of tawip-kajog = eyJhbGciOiJIUzI1NiIsInR5cCI6IkpXVCJ9.eyJzdWIiOiI2dKYGGIn0.afsnASii

Quick heads-up on Pinwheel UI versioning: we cut a minor release every sprint, and anything touching component props needs a changeset file in the PR. No changeset, no merge — the bot will nag you. Majors are rare and go through the design council first. The full policy, with examples of what counts as breaking, lives on the internal page below.

wiki page, bahip-yahip: https://grafana.qirvanlabs.corp/browse/display/projects/cc3a1b9dbfc9